PASSEDHouston ISD Board of Managers · 2025-10-15

The Board of Managers formally adopted a combined 2025 property tax rate of $0.8783 per $100 of property value for HISD, an 8.20% increase over the prior rate, split between a Maintenance and Operations rate of $0.7116 and an Interest and Sinking rate of $0.1667.

Outcome

On motion by board member Rosales, with a second by board member Garza Lindner, the board voted to reconsider the prior adoption of the tax year 2025 tax rate in order to include two and ninety four pennies ($0.0294) permitted under Texas Property Tax Code section 26.042 for disaster areas.
